Tribal Clan
A tribal clan is a social group within a larger tribe that is typically united by kinship, shared ancestry, and a common cultural identity. Members of a tribal clan often live together in a specific geographic area and work together to sustain their community through activities such as hunting, farming, and trading. Clan members may also have specific roles and responsibilities within the group, and may participate in rituals and ceremonies that reinforce their shared heritage and beliefs. Tribal clans play an important role in traditional societies, providing a sense of belonging and identity for their members.
